How much do business operations man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for business operations manager in Rosharon, TX is $80,100.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$58,200.00 and $98,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a business operations manager do?

A Business Operations Manager oversees the daily operations of a company or department to ensure efficiency and effectiveness. They are responsible for streamlining processes, managing budgets, implementing policies, and coordinating across various teams. Their goal is to improve productivity, support strategic initiatives, and help the organization achieve its long-term objectives. Business Operations Managers often work closely with senior leadership to identify areas for improvement and drive operational excellence.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a business operations manager?

To thrive as a Business Operations Manager, you need strong analytical, organizational, and leadership skills, often supported by a bachelor's degree in business administration or a related field. Familiarity with project management software, ERP systems, and data analysis tools is commonly required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and adaptability help you effectively manage teams and drive operational improvements. These skills ensure efficient business processes, informed decision-making, and successful achievement of organizational goals.

How does a business operations manager typically collaborate with other departments to drive organizational efficiency?

Business Operations Managers work closely with teams across departments such as finance, human resources, and IT to streamline processes and ensure operational alignment with strategic goals. They often facilitate cross-functional meetings, analyze workflows, and implement process improvements based on feedback from various stakeholders. This role requires strong communication skills and the ability to build relationships, as Managers must balance the needs of different teams while optimizing overall organizational performance. Successful collaboration often leads to smoother project execution, cost savings, and enhanced productivity.

What is the difference between Business Operations Manager vs Business Analyst?

AspectBusiness Operations ManagerBusiness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in Business, Management, or related field; often some experience in operationsBachelor's degree in Business, Finance, or related field; certifications like CBAP are common
Work EnvironmentOversees daily operations, manages teams, and implements processes within organizationsAnalyzes business needs, gathers requirements, and recommends solutions to improve processes
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across industries like retail, finance, and tech for operational oversightCommon in consulting, finance, and IT sectors for project and process analysis

The Business Operations Manager focuses on managing and optimizing overall business processes and teams, while the Business Analyst concentrates on analyzing data and requirements to recommend improvements. Both roles require strong communication and analytical skills but serve different functions within an organization.

General Manager, USA Operations & Business Services
Houston, Texas
Vanden is looking for a hands-on General Manager to establish and scale the operational and financial foundations of our growing US business.
This is a rare opportunity to build an operating platform from the ground up. You will create the processes, controls, systems and team needed to turn commercial opportunities into consistently profitable outcomes.
This is not a purely strategic leadership role. You'll need to be comfortable getting into the detail, solving problems quickly and establishing the practical operating rhythm required for a new business to scale.
What you'll be responsible for
  • Building scalable operational, financial and reporting processes
  • Overseeing execution from trade confirmation through to cash collection
  • Establishing controls around credit, payments, cargo release and working capital
  • Ensuring excellence across logistics, documentation and customer service
  • Developing the organisational structure and hiring plan for the US operation
  • Recruiting, leading and developing a high-performing team
  • Working closely with commercial and global colleagues to support profitable growth
  • Identifying potential constraints and implementing practical solutions before they restrict the business

What we're looking for
You'll bring substantial senior-level experience leading operations and establishing scalable processes, controls and teams..
Experience within commodity trading, chemicals, polymers, recycling, freight forwarding or a related industry would be particularly valuable.
You will also have:
  • Strong commercial and financial judgement
  • A solid understanding of contract-to-cash processes
  • Experience establishing operational controls and business processes
  • The ability to introduce structure without unnecessarily slowing the business down
  • Experience leading teams across multiple locations or time zones
  • The confidence to challenge constructively and protect business standards
  • A highly organised, accountable and hands-on approach

At Vanden, we value people who are resilient, collaborative, customer-focused, inquisitive, reflective and resourceful-people who take initiative, value the team above themselves and follow through on their commitments.
